AKSUM, Anonymous (A.D. first half of 5th century), copper unit, (2.0 grams), no religious symbols, obv. bust to right, legend around BAC I**L*CI, rev. cross in circle around in Greek [May this please the country], (Munro-Hay 52, M.383). Good fine, scarce.
